Senior Wealth Advisor
$100,000–$135,000 year
On-siteFremont, Ohio, United States
Job Summary
Lead larger, more complex, and strategically important relationships involving multi-generational, business-owner, and executive clients within Croghan Colonial Bank's Wealth Management and Trust Department. Serve as the senior relationship presence for high-risk, fiduciary-sensitive matters requiring advanced judgment on estate planning, tax-aware coordination, and portfolio strategy. Develop relationship strategies across family members, trusts, and external advisors while originating new business and cultivating durable referral networks. Mentor Wealth Advisors and Associate Advisors through case consultation, technical coaching, and documentation guidance. Contribute to governance standards, risk management, and process improvements. This planning-oriented role operates within a bank trust environment, not as a broker-dealer producer, and accepts candidates with 8–10 years of progressive experience in wealth management, fiduciary services, or related disciplines.
Required Qualifications
- Bachelor's degree in finance, business, accounting, economics, financial planning, law, taxation, or a related discipline preferred, or equivalent relevant experience
- Eight to ten or more years of progressive experience in wealth management, RIA advisory work, financial planning, tax planning, estate planning, trust administration, fiduciary services, investment management, private banking, law, accounting, or a related discipline
- Demonstrated success independently managing complex client relationships and making high-quality decisions under fiduciary, planning, investment, service, documentation, regulatory, and reputational constraints
- Advanced technical competence across multiple wealth-management disciplines and the judgment to recognize when specialist, legal, tax, compliance, committee, or executive involvement is required
- Demonstrated ability to develop business, cultivate referral sources, lead major prospect opportunities, mentor others, influence without relying solely on title, and raise the quality of team decision-making
Desired Qualifications
- CFP and/or CPA strongly preferred for senior candidates
- JD, CTFA, CPWA, CIMA, CFA, AEP, or comparable role-relevant credentials are also highly valued depending on the candidate's experience and assigned responsibilities
- Advanced planning-oriented professional with strong client relationship instincts and credible technical judgment
- Particularly attractive backgrounds include CFP, CPA, JD, CTFA, CPWA, CIMA, CFA, advanced planning, tax, estate planning, RIA lead advisor, family office, private wealth, or senior fiduciary advisory experience
- Able to lead business development in a relationship-based, fiduciary, planning-oriented manner rather than through transactional sales tactics
- Credible with attorneys, CPAs, business owners, executives, multi-generational families, bankers, and community leaders
- Willing to mentor others, share expertise, build team standards, and help institutionalize client relationships
